I am 8 1/2 weeks postrelaxer and I have very fine hair. I was so afraid of washing my hair because it turns into a tangled mess and I experience lots of shedding. Well I read on here about the oil rinses. I mixed coconut oil and some castor oil(heated) and drenched my hair with it and put a towel over my head for 30 minutes. When I rinsed I had barely any breakage and the slip was remarkable. I then proceeded to wash my hair with clarifier and used a Nexxus emergencee treatment(for my protein treatment)and then dc'ed with Aphogee and a dpr11. I was so pleased- barely any shedding. I then added just a little ntm to my wet hair and waited until my hair was just damp to add even a little more ntm with/castor oil and experienced hardly no breakage at all. (Previously I noticed when I put in my leave in's and tryto detangle right away my hair would shed tremendously) Now I detangle in the shower.
